Part I: Principles of evidence-based physical therapy practice. Evidence-based physical therapist practice -- What is evidence? -- The quest for evidence : getting started -- Part II: Elements of evidence. Questions, theories, and hypotheses -- Research design -- Research subjects -- Variables and their measurement -- Validity in research designs -- Unraveling statistical mysteries : description -- Unraveling statistical mysteries : inference -- Part III: Appraising the evidence. Appraising evidence about diagnostic tests and clinical measures -- Appraising evidence about prognostic (risk) factors -- Appraising evidence about interventions -- Appraising evidence about clinical prediction rules -- Appraising outcomes research -- Appraising evidence about self-report outcomes measures -- Appraising collections of evidence : systematic reviews -- Appraising collections of evidence : clinical practice guidelines -- Appraising qualitative research studies -- Part IV: Evidence in practice. Patient or client preferences and values -- Putting it all together -- Appendix A. Calculation of confidence intervals -- Appendix B. Additional evidence appraisal tools available on the Internet -- Appendix C. Additional calculations for evidence-based physical therapist practice
